Output d80315c99b9c881bb16788dc23a52c07816a882220ced86f250c15640153e2ad:3
- value
- 29552009
- script pubkey
- OP_0 OP_PUSHBYTES_20 756ee841af83b588bceade6e19340868b3b7b33c
- address
- bc1qw4hwssd0sw6c3082mehpjdqgdzem0veu70vkyu
- transaction
- d80315c99b9c881bb16788dc23a52c07816a882220ced86f250c15640153e2ad